Quick answer
ZenMaid is a strong starting point for many cleaning businesses, but the best fit depends on team size, dispatch needs, accounting setup, and how much customer communication you want to automate.
Why Cleaning businesses need software
Must-have features
Recommended software list
- Best fit
- Cleaning companies that want booking, reminders, and recurring jobs without heavy setup.
- Starting price
- $49/mo
- Why it fits
- Built for recurring cleaning schedules, booking, and reminders.
- Best fit
- Small teams that want simple scheduling, quotes, invoices, and client communication.
- Starting price
- $39/mo
- Why it fits
- Recurring jobs and customer communication work well for cleaning teams.
- Best fit
- Recurring service companies that need scheduling, routing, and automation.
- Starting price
- $49/mo
- Why it fits
- Recurring scheduling and automation for cleaning teams.
- Best fit
- Companies that need employee scheduling, time tracking, and team communication.
- Starting price
- $29/mo
- Why it fits
- Workforce scheduling and team communication fit cleaning crews.
- Best fit
- Small teams that want affordable job management and mobile workflows.
- Starting price
- $29/mo
- Why it fits
- Booking, reminders, and invoices fit small cleaning teams.
| Software | Best fit | Starting price | Why it fits |
|---|---|---|---|
| ZenMaid | Cleaning companies that want booking, reminders, and recurring jobs without heavy setup. | $49/mo | Built for recurring cleaning schedules, booking, and reminders. |
| Jobber | Small teams that want simple scheduling, quotes, invoices, and client communication. | $39/mo | Recurring jobs and customer communication work well for cleaning teams. |
| Service Autopilot | Recurring service companies that need scheduling, routing, and automation. | $49/mo | Recurring scheduling and automation for cleaning teams. |
| Connecteam | Companies that need employee scheduling, time tracking, and team communication. | $29/mo | Workforce scheduling and team communication fit cleaning crews. |
| ServiceM8 | Small teams that want affordable job management and mobile workflows. | $29/mo | Booking, reminders, and invoices fit small cleaning teams. |
Best for growing companies
Service AutopilotBusiness software for lawn care, landscaping, and cleaning companies.
Typical Software Stack for Cleaning Businesses
Simple Cleaning operator
Connecteam + QuickBooks + Google Business Profile
A simple setup for scheduling, estimates, invoices, and basic customer follow-up.
Small Cleaning team
Jobber + QuickBooks + review management
A practical stack for coordinating jobs, collecting payments, and building review volume.
Growing Cleaning company
Service Autopilot + accounting integration + Jobber
A stronger setup when dispatch, reporting, missed calls, and follow-up start to break down.
Missed calls and AI receptionist fit
If calls come in after hours or while crews are in the field, compare software alongside call tracking, SMS follow-up, and AI receptionist tools. The goal is not more software for its own sake. It is fewer missed jobs, faster follow-up, and cleaner handoff into scheduling and invoicing.
Common mistakes
- - Choosing a platform before writing down your daily workflow.
- - Buying enterprise software when a simpler tool would fix the problem.
- - Forgetting to check QuickBooks, payment, and calendar integrations.
- - Ignoring mobile usability for technicians and crews.
FAQ
What software features matter most for Cleaning businesses?
Cleaning businesses should usually start with scheduling, customer records, estimates, invoicing, payments, and mobile technician workflows.
Should a small Cleaning company buy software or build custom tools?
Most small teams should buy proven SaaS first. Custom software makes more sense when your workflow is unique, integration-heavy, or hard to run in off-the-shelf tools.
Need a stack that fits your business?
Share your trade, team size, current software, and biggest workflow problem. We will help you narrow the right stack.
Get a Recommended Software Stack
